Cheap bus tickets from Harrisburg to Boston
Find and compare the best ground travel options in one place.
Millions of travelers trust Wanderu every year to get:
Lowest Prices
We find the cheapest bus & train tickets, so you can wander for less.
Best Travel Options
We partner with 500+ carriers to bring you the most bus & train options.
Quick & Easy Booking
Book trips quickly with a simple, hassle-free checkout – online & on our app.
Fast Customer Support
We don’t monkey around. We respond within minutes to help you out.
See what travelers are saying about Wanderu:
Is it better to travel by bus or train from Harrisburg to Boston?
There are usually 11 daily train trips available from Harrisburg to Boston.
Bus | Train | |
---|---|---|
Avg. Price | Avg. Price$79.59 | Avg. Price$188.54 |
Daily Trips | Daily Trips6 | Daily Trips11 |
Duration | Duration10h 39m | Duration9h 49m |
Bus from Harrisburg to Boston: Journey Information
There are 6 intercity buses per day from Harrisburg to Boston. Traveling by bus from Harrisburg to Boston usually takes around 10 hours and 51 minutes, but the fastest Greyhound bus can make the trip in 8 hours and 20 minutes.
Distance | 335 mi (539 km) |
Shortest duration | 8h 20m |
Cheapest price | $54.97 |
Most frequent service | Greyhound |
Bus lines | 2 |

How much is a bus ticket from Harrisburg to Boston?
Bus tickets for a trip from Harrisburg to Boston cost $69.48 on average. While it’s a bit pricey for a bus ticket, it’s still significantly more cost-effective than flying. If you book your trip ahead of time using Wanderu, you can easily find bus tickets at or below this price.
Average bus ticket prices from Harrisburg to Boston by travel date
Bus tickets from Harrisburg to Boston are expected to cost between $64 and $106 over the next four weeks. If you're planning a trip to Boston within the next week, you can find the cheapest bus tickets starting from $70. Don't wait too long to book your ticket, as prices tend to rise as the travel date approaches.
Average bus ticket prices from Harrisburg to Boston by month
Prices as travel date approaches
Most bus companies charge higher ticket prices closer to the date of travel, so it’s a good idea to buy your bus tickets as early as possible. To find the cheapest bus tickets, book your trip at least 29 days in advance. This way, you can save up to $73.88 on your bus ticket compared to booking last-minute.
What bus companies travel from Harrisburg to Boston?
There are two bus lines that have daily service from Harrisburg to Boston that you can compare and book on Wanderu. Of these two carriers, Greyhound usually offers more choice, with 5 scheduled trips per day.
Bus | Daily Trips | Avg. Time | Avg. Price |
---|---|---|---|
FlixBus US | 1 | 9h 19m | $110.89 |
Greyhound | 5 | 10h 56m | $85.68 |
FlixBus US is the American branch of German bus company FlixBus, known for providing sustainable, affordable, and modern bus travel. The company offers cheap bus tickets to popular urban destinations throughout the United States. FlixBus US buses include many amenities, including comfortable seats, free WiFi, power outlets at every seat, and an online portal for free entertainment. On average, FlixBus US operates 1 trips per day from Harrisburg to Boston, and the average ticket for this route costs only .
Greyhound is the largest nationwide bus carrier in the United States, offering cheap, safe and reliable service across the country. Greyhound has become a household name, serving over 16 million passengers per year with daily trips to over 2,400 destinations. Greyhound performs about 5 bus trips from Harrisburg to Boston every day, with the average journey taking around 10 hours and 56 minutes to complete. Bus tickets for Greyhound trips to Boston usually start from $52.
Frequently asked questions about traveling by bus from Harrisburg to Boston
The bus takes an average of 10 hours and 51 minutes to cover the 335 miles from Harrisburg to Boston. However, the fastest bus only takes 8 hours and 20 minutes. It’s definitely on the longer side, so plan to get comfortable for a long road trip. Keep in mind that your actual bus may arrive earlier or later than scheduled, depending on whether there is more or less traffic than usual.
With many people traveling in the middle of the week, Wednesday is the busiest day of the week for bus travel. If you are planning to travel on a Wednesday, you should make sure to book tickets well in advance as they may sell out.
On the other hand, Thursday is typically the least busy day for bus travel on this route. If you’re looking for a little extra space, a Thursday ticket is the way to go.
The first bus leaves at 12:00am and the last bus leaves at 11:00pm. To see the times for all buses from Harrisburg to Boston, enter your specific travel dates in the search bar.
There are 6 scheduled buses that travel from Harrisburg to Boston every day, so you have a decent number of options to choose from. Unfortunately, none of them are direct connections, so no matter which bus you take, you will have to transfer buses at least once during your journey.
Need more travel options? Consider taking the train from Harrisburg to Boston; ticket prices start at $77.00.
City Information
Harrisburg



As the capital city of Pennsylvania, Harrisburg offers numerous historic buildings with impressive architecture that will leave you in awe. Among the most impressive ones is the state’s Capitol Complex itself. With a dome that reminisces St. Peter’s Basilica in Rome, the building features as many as 475 rooms filled with exquisite artworks and statues. History fans should also consider visiting the State Museum of Pennsylvania, which follows the history of the state from the beginning of time to this day. Another must-see destination is the National Civil War Museum, which is one of the largest museums dedicated to the Civil War. If too many history lessons stress you out, a cruise along the Susquehanna River on the Pride of the Susquehanna Riverboat will definitely help you unwind.
Harrisburg’s grilled dishes are some of the most famous staples in the city, and among the best establishments is Progress Grill, which has been serving customers since the late 1940s. For some really creative pizzas, The Pizza Grille will be a good choice.
The Harrisburg Transportation Center is the central hub for intercity travel. At the lower level, you can catch a bus by Greyhound, Jefferson Lines or Fullington Trailways to other Pennsylvanian cities such as Allentown and Philadelphia. Travelers can also take Amtrak trains to popular destinations like New York and Philadelphia on a daily basis. The city’s principal airport is Harrisburg International Airport, which is located in Middletown, southeast of the city.
Boston



Boston is one of the oldest cities in the country, but it is kept young and fresh with the help of over 150,000 students who flock to the city’s prestigious universities every year. Beantown’s many sights and activities celebrate American history, prolific sports teams, and New England seafood. So let's spill the tea (into the harbor, if you will):
Boston's Freedom Trail is the best way to see the city on foot and visit some of the most iconic landmarks of the American Revolution: from Bunker Hill and the USS Constitution to the Old North Church and Faneuil Hall. The Freedom Trail officially begins in Boston Common, the oldest public park in the U.S. and a beautiful spot for walking, picnicking, or ice skating in the winter. Foodies will love tasting the Italian cuisine in the North End and the modern eateries of South End, while sports fans can tour Fenway Park, and art lovers can explore the expansive Museum of Fine Arts.
From Boston, travelers can easily get to the beachy summer destination of Cape Cod, or surrounding states like New Hampshire, Vermont, and Rhode Island. With four main train stations and several bus stops in the city, as well as Boston Logan Airport (which, by the way, has some excellent airport food), Boston is a central hub for travel throughout New England and beyond.
Station Information
Where does the bus leave from in Harrisburg?
Main departure station: Harrisburg Transportation Center
Most buses depart from the main station in Harrisburg.
All bus stations in Harrisburg:
Harrisburg Transportation Center
Where does the bus arrive in Boston?
Main arrival station: Boston South Station - 700 Atlantic Avenue
All buses from Harrisburg arrive at one main station in Boston.
All bus stations in Boston:
Boston South Station - 700 Atlantic Avenue
Get around town with Moovit
Need a return trip from Boston to Harrisburg?
Search Bus TicketsPlan your next adventure
More buses from Harrisburg
- Harrisburg to King of Prussia Bus
$22+
- Harrisburg to Lewisburg Bus
$30+
- Harrisburg to Lewistown
$20+
- Bus from Harrisburg to Philadelphia
$15+
- Harrisburg to Pittsburgh
$43+
- Bus from Harrisburg to Scranton
$66+
- Bus from Harrisburg to State College
$26+
- Bus from Harrisburg to Wilkes-Barre
$57+
- Bus from Harrisburg to Williamsport
$47+
Continue by bus from Boston
Check out these popular routes

Wanderu is the simplest way to book bus and train travel.
With just a quick search on Wanderu, you can compare bus and train schedules and prices from hundreds of travel companies in one convenient place to find the trip that works best for you. Wanderu’s simple checkout process makes it easy to book cheap bus and train tickets hassle-free. Most importantly, as Wanderu is an official partner of all leading bus and train companies, we always have the best bus and train deals out there.
- Bus Tickets
- United States
- Massachusetts
- Boston
- Harrisburg to Boston